What observation led researchers to propose that chloroplasts evolved from cyanobacteria?

Sagot :

W0lf93
Both chloroplasts and cyanobacteria perform photosynthesis. They also share many characteristics, including an inner and outer membrane, a nucleoid, thylakoids, lipid droplets and ribosomes. These similarities lead to the suggestion chloroplasts evolved from cyanobacteria.
